DANGER

HAZARD OF ELECTRIC SHOCK, EXPLOSION, OR ARC FLASH

This UPS is intended for indoor use only.

Do not operate this UPS in direct sunlight, in contact with fluids, or where there is excessive

dust or humidity.

Be sure the air vents on the UPS are not blocked. Allow adequate space for proper ventilation.

Failure to follow these instructions will result in death or serious injury.

CAUTION

RISK OF HYDROGEN SULPHIDE GAS AND EXCESSIVE SMOKE

Connect the UPS power cable directly to a wall outlet.

Battery must be replaced when they reach end of service life.

Batteries must be replaced when the unit indicates battery replacement is necessary.

When replacing batteries, replace with the same number and type of batteries originally

installed in the unit.

Failure to follow these instructions could result in minor or moderate injury and
equipment damage.
